Most studies put Vinyl windows as 70% more energy efficient than aluminum...

Levels of vinyl efficiency...all vinyl is not created equal

1. Cheap vinyl with regrinds (recycled vinyl) dual pane - air filled
2. medium grade vinyl - dual pane - air filled
3. pharmacuetical / virgin vinyl - dual pane - air filled

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- Low E (silver / titanium / zinc coating on glass working as mirror to reflect UV)

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- Low E - Argon (gas between panes of glass to stop convection heat transfer)

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- Low E - Krypton (double R value of Argon)

3 levels of vinyl - 1" dual pane - Low E - Argon / krypton (wider dual pane more gas)

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- Low E - Argon - Intercept Spacer / SuperSpacer - (type of spacer that holds gas in)(***very important***)(bad spacer = thermal efficient gas goes bye-bye)

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- 2 sides of glass Low E - Argon (low E coated on both inside glass sides)

3 levels of vinyl - dual pane - 2 sides of glass Low E - Krypton (Simonton Solar System)

If you have the money, the best vinyl window combination (non-hurricane) - Multi chambered fusion welded high grade vinyl frames/sash - 1" dual pane w/PPG architectural grade glass (thicker) - 2 coats Low E - Krypton gas - SuperSpacer - PPG Sunclean self cleaning glass
